I'm learning how to make strings so I need someone to look at one and see what ya think.

I have a 58.5" 14 strand B-50 string that is dark brown and tan with a Brownell's green #4 serving.  It hasn't been shot and but I'm assuming it will stretch some but there is room to twist it up some more.

I strung it on my Martin Savannah 62" longbow but the loops are one twist too long.


If you want it PM me your address and reply to this.

If you don't like what you see when you get it...throw it in the trash.  It is shootable but the loops are a bit large from my LB, might be better for a recurve tip.

(Edited portion) Actually I just twisted another one up and it is perfect for my Savannah...if you have a Martin Savannah or a 62" lb and want this string let me know.  I'm going to build another one or two tomorrow!
